Career Opportunities
Legal Support and Technology Division

Office Locations: Sacramento, San Francisco, Oakland, Fresno, Los Angeles, and San Diego.

Career Opportunities: Legal Office Administrators/Supervisors, Managers, Analysts, Librarians, Legal Secretaries, Information Systems Analysts, Clericals, Student Assistants/Interns.

The mission of the Legal Support and Technology Division is to provide law office management, legal document processing, research, information and technology services to over 1,350 executive, attorney and professional staff in the executive and legal divisions. The division is organized into five sections and programs as summarized below:

Legal Support Services provides a broad array of administrative, clerical and secretarial support services to the law offices of the Attorney General; maintains the case docket system, central files, and provides reproduction, mail/overnight courier, and Notary Public services.

Law Library Services provides reference and research, compiles legislative histories, conducts and coordinates training for Lexis, Westlaw and CD-ROM legal research services, arranges for inter-library loans; and, orders required publications for the legal divisions.

Law Practice Support Services provides automated law practice support services including litigation support, civil and criminal law brief banks, electronic data interchange, trial presentation support, and database indexing and text retrieval for complex litigation cases.

Network and Technology Services provides on-site technical analysis, support and training in the use of desktop personal computers, laptops, and printers; provides a wide range of services to enable staff to proficiently use the software programs available to the wide area network, the Internet, and remote access.

Staff Services Training Section provides a variety of continuous training programs for clerical, secretarial and supervisory staff in the legal offices, as well as orientation training for new employees to the Attorney General’s Office.

Case Management Team provides development, design, training, maintenance, database administration, and ongoing user support of the case management, time entry, calendaring, document management, and risk management systems used by the legal divisions and executive staff.
